Fran Barrero, a Huelva-born author and professional photographer, is known for his atmospheric writing style. He has a knack for creating "impossible cases," as seen in his other popular series like , Alfil , and Lullaby . In Jericó , he shifts gears into "dystopian noir," a subgenre that allows him to explore societal corruption and human nature through a dark, futuristic lens. How to Read "Jericó"

The story takes place in the city of Jericó, but this isn't your typical metropolis. The city's five thousand adolescents and two hundred adults live entirely underground, crammed into what was once the sewer system of ancient Detroit. The plot kicks off when Albert Newman becomes the second prominent citizen to be murdered in just two days. For a city that hasn't seen a single crime in twelve years, these deaths spark a panic that the corrupt government is desperate to contain.
